Staff Software Engineer, HPC

Build and operate Zoox’s large-scale HPC platform for distributed compute, storage, scheduling, and developer workflows. The Staff Engineer will lead platform strategy, reliability and scalability initiatives, and cross-functional infrastructure improvements while mentoring engineers.

Responsibilities

  • Design and implement core services and abstractions for distributed compute infrastructure supporting thousands of concurrent jobs.
  • Work with customer and infrastructure teams to build a multiyear software engineering roadmap for the HPC platform.
  • Lead multi-quarter, cross-team initiatives that drive organization-wide improvements.
  • Create production-grade APIs, SDKs, and tools for running large-scale distributed workloads.
  • Design and improve job-scheduling algorithms and autoscaling policies to maximize reliability and resource availability.
  • Design multi-region orchestration strategies optimized for data locality, reliability, and performance.
  • Identify and resolve systemic reliability and performance issues through profiling, analysis, and collaboration with workload owners.
  • Evaluate technologies and paradigms that improve computational and storage capabilities.
  • Develop capacity-planning tools and forecasting models for growing compute needs.
  • Mentor junior engineers and support their career development.

Requirements

  • Experience designing and operating large-scale distributed systems in production.
  • Experience with Ray.io, particularly Ray Core and Ray Data, or equivalent technologies.
  • Experience with Kubernetes for heterogeneous workloads.
  • Experience with AWS or similar cloud infrastructure providers.
  • Track record of shipping and operating reliable, scalable infrastructure.
  • Ability to prioritize development work and build cross-functional consensus around technical tradeoffs.
  • Proficiency with Python.

Nice-to-haves

  • Exposure to machine learning workloads, including training, inference, and data generation.
  • Experience with Kubernetes or SLURM at scale, including clusters with more than 10,000 nodes.
  • Experience with SLURM and advanced scheduling policies.
  • Background in algorithmic optimization or operations research.
  • Experience building developer tools and platforms used by large engineering organizations.
